Dewas: First Lok Adalat in Rera on December 12

Dewas: In order to resolve long pending cases pertaining to property tax, water tax and other taxes, the National Lok Adalat By the Madhya Pradesh Estate Regulatory Authority (RERA) will be held on December 12,  informed Dewas municipal corporation commissioner Vishal Singh Chauhan.

He said that the taxpayers will get relief on the surcharge amount in Lok Adalat. In property tax, due amount under Rs 50,000 will be given 100 percent rebate on surcharge. Similarly, the outstanding amount of more than Rs 50,000 to Rs 1 lakh will be given 50 percent rebate and amounts of more than Rs 1 lakh will be given 25 percent rebate on surcharge. In the same way, the due amount of water tax upto Rs 10,000 will be given 100 percent discount on surcharge.

The outstanding amount upto Rs 50,000 will be given 75 percent rebate and due amounts of more than Rs 50,000 will be given 50 percent discount on surcharge. The rental shops under the ownership of Municipal Corporation are exempted from 100 percent surcharge on due amounts upto Rs 20,000. If the arrears range between Rs 20,000 to Rs 50,000, then 75 percent rebate would be given, and for amounts above Rs 50,000 a 25 percent discount will be given.
